What Is Comprehensive Speech and Language Pathology?

Speech and language pathology is a specialized area of healthcare that focuses on assessing, diagnosing, and treating communication disorders, including challenges with speech production, language comprehension and expression, voice quality, fluency, and swallowing.

What Does a Speech-Language Pathologist Do?

A speech-language pathologist (SLP) is a licensed clinical professional who provides therapy to people across all stages of life, from infants to seniors.

Specialized Services We Offer

Speech Sound Disorders

We help clients produce sounds more accurately through structured articulation therapy, improving speech clarity and listener understanding.

Language Therapy

Focusing on expressive, receptive, and pragmatic language skills development, this therapy supports better academic, social, and professional communication.

Early Intervention for Children

Our pediatric speech therapy identifies and treats delays early in life, when the brain is most flexible and growth is rapid.

Fluency & Stuttering Treatment

Our fluency therapy focuses on techniques that promote smoother speech and reduce communication anxiety.

Voice Therapy & LSVT

Designed for individuals with voice disorders or neurological conditions like Parkinson’s, LSVT voice therapy strengthens vocal intensity and pitch control.

AAC (Augmentative and Alternative Communication)

We provide alternative communication tools, such as speech-generating devices, picture boards, or apps, to support those with limited verbal ability.

Feeding and Swallowing Therapy

Our swallowing therapy for dysphagia uses evidence-based exercises and safety strategies to enhance oral feeding and reduce aspiration risks.

Apraxia & Motor Planning Therapy

We use multisensory and repetition-based methods to help coordinate speech movements, promoting motor speech clarity.
